Book an Appointment

All consultations are by appointment only.  Please find the number for your
local practice below to arrange a convenient time.  We may need to ask you to visit another branch due to staffing levels  and therefore thank you in advance for your support and understanding.

Hersham

Contact Number

01932 220768

 

Opening Times

 

Monday-Friday

9am-6pm

 

Saturday

9am-1pm

 

Sunday

Closed

 

Cobham

Contact Number

01932 868688

 

Opening Times

 

Monday-Friday

9am-6pm

       

 

     

 

Shepperton

Contact Number

01932 222257

 

Opening Times 

 

Monday-Friday

9am-6pm

 

Thames Ditton

Contact Number

0208 398 4752

 

Opening Times

 

Monday-Friday

9am-6pm